Output 999ef53d764fe9aed8588375ff15ef728cbdd2bc586851816c39b3a1f6037fed:42

value
366031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a666cfef3ab2fb0276e677e40342acc55fc4dfc OP_EQUAL
address
371opLVRU2gEE3JpMzcbBZq3AQnJrQhZVe
transaction
999ef53d764fe9aed8588375ff15ef728cbdd2bc586851816c39b3a1f6037fed
spent
true